2507906
0xbf4a1c662774100f2187a1cee6c02e0445b8154194d3475cd595d045f4770df4
Transactions0
Height2507906
Confirmations13773392
Timestamp1156 days 22 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0xc10fa45bd59b778a
Bits
Difficulty0xd06ca3a